What Is a Mobile Notary?
A mobile notary performs the same legal functions as any other notary public — verifying identities, witnessing signatures, administering oaths, and applying their official seal. The only difference is that instead of working from a fixed office location, they travel to the client. This makes them ideal for busy professionals, homebound individuals, or anyone who values convenience.
Services Offered by Mobile Notaries
Mobile notaries in Los Angeles handle a wide range of documents, including:
- Real estate closings and loan signings
- Powers of attorney
- Trust and estate planning documents
- Affidavits and sworn statements
- Immigration documents
- Business contracts and corporate filings
- Healthcare directives
- Vehicle title transfers
- Translation certifications
Why Choose a Mobile Notary in LA?
Time Savings
Los Angeles traffic is legendary. Rather than spending an hour or more driving to and from a notary office, a mobile notary comes to you. This is particularly valuable during the work week when every minute counts.
Flexibility
Mobile notaries offer scheduling flexibility that walk-in offices cannot match. Many are available after hours, on weekends, and some even provide emergency same-day service.
Special Situations
Mobile notaries are essential for people who cannot travel to a notary office. This includes patients in hospitals, inmates in correctional facilities, elderly individuals in care homes, or anyone with mobility limitations.
Multi-Party Signings
When a document requires multiple signers who are at different locations, a mobile notary can travel between locations to collect all signatures efficiently.
How Much Does a Mobile Notary Cost in LA?
Mobile notary pricing in Los Angeles includes two components:
- Notary fee: $15 per signature (California maximum)
- Travel fee: $25 to $125 depending on distance and time of day
Typical total costs for common services:
- Single document notarization (local): $40 to $65
- Multiple documents, same appointment: $55 to $100
- Refinance signing: $125 to $200 (flat rate)
- Purchase closing: $150 to $250 (flat rate)
- After-hours or weekend service: Add $25 to $50 surcharge
